Details
-
Type: Bug
-
Status: Won't Do
-
Priority: Blocker
-
Resolution: Won't Do
-
Affects Version/s: 4.7.26
-
Fix Version/s: 4.7.27
-
Component/s: None
-
Labels:None
-
Versioning Impact:Patch (backwards-compatible bug fixes)
-
Documentation Required?:None
-
Funding Source:Contributed Code
-
Verified?:Yes
-
Acceptance Criteria:When visiting /user, the Drupal user account page is displayed without fatal CiviCRM error.
Description
To reproduce (on dmaster.drupal.civicrm.org or your local dev master):
1. Sign into drupal (as user 1 or other user, e.g., "demo" on dmaster)
2. Observe successful login (probably navigates you to CiviCRM or to site homepage)
3. View your account by navigating to /user or /user/%uid
4. Observe CiviCRM fatal error.
backTrace
#0 /var/www/d7cividev/sites/all/modules/civicrm/CRM/Core/Error.php(374): CRM_Core_Error::backtrace()
#1 /var/www/d7cividev/sites/all/modules/civicrm/CRM/Core/DAO.php(1094): CRM_Core_Error::fatal()
#2 /var/www/d7cividev/sites/all/modules/civicrm/CRM/Activity/BAO/Activity.php(2344): CRM_Core_DAO::getFieldValue("CRM_Activity_DAO_Activity", 0, "original_id")
#3 /var/www/d7cividev/sites/all/modules/civicrm/CRM/Profile/Page/Dynamic.php(155): CRM_Activity_BAO_Activity::getLatestActivityId(0)
#4 /var/www/d7cividev/sites/all/modules/civicrm/drupal/civicrm_user.inc(237): CRM_Profile_Page_Dynamic->__construct(202, 1, NULL, TRUE)
#5 [internal function](): civicrm_user_view(Object(stdClass), "full", "en")
#6 /var/www/d7cividev/includes/module.inc(957): call_user_func_array("civicrm_user_view", (Array:3))
#7 /var/www/d7cividev/modules/user/user.module(2705): module_invoke_all("user_view", Object(stdClass), "full", "en")
#8 /var/www/d7cividev/modules/user/user.module(2657): user_build_content(Object(stdClass), "full", "en")
#9 /var/www/d7cividev/modules/user/user.module(2618): user_view(Object(stdClass))
#10 [internal function](): user_view_page(Object(stdClass))
#11 /var/www/d7cividev/includes/menu.inc(527): call_user_func_array("user_view_page", (Array:1))
#12 /var/www/d7cividev/index.php(21): menu_execute_active_handler()
#13
Unknown macro: {main}Sorry, due to an error, we are unable to fulfill your request at the moment. You may want to contact your administrator or service provider with more details about what action you were performing when this occurred.
Attachments
Issue Links
- duplicates
-
CRM-21239 Multiple issues after PR 10435 (Fatal on Drupal /user; fatal on profile view, etc.)
- Done/Fixed